The Biggest Pros and Cons

Pros

Versatile Cabin Space: The 240 Sundancer features a well-designed cabin that offers comfortable sleeping accommodations for multiple people. The convertible V-berth allows for flexible use, whether you're resting or enjoying some leisure time indoors.

Well-Equipped Galley: The galley is practical, featuring a sink, stove, and refrigerator, making it convenient for onboard meals and snacks during your adventures.

Smooth Ride: The hull design offers a stable and smooth ride, whether you're cruising through choppy waters or gliding across a calm lake, which enhances the overall boating experience.

Spacious Cockpit: The cockpit is roomy, providing ample seating for family and friends. It’s ideal for entertaining or relaxing while enjoying the scenery.

Performance: The powerful engine options provide excellent acceleration and top speed, making it a responsive boat for both leisurely cruising and watersports.

Stylish Design: The classic Sea Ray styling ensures the 240 Sundancer has a timeless appeal, blending aesthetics and functionality.

Cons

Age-Related Maintenance: Being a 1996 model, the Sea Ray 240 Sundancer may require more frequent maintenance and potential upgrades to ensure it operates efficiently and reliably.

Limited Storage: While the boat offers decent interior space, some owners find storage options to be somewhat limited, especially for long trips or extended stays onboard.

Fuel Consumption: Depending on the engine configuration, the fuel efficiency may not be as optimized as newer models, leading to higher operating costs during extended use.

Older Technology: The onboard technology and electronics might be outdated compared to current standards, which could impact navigation and safety features.

Weather Protection: While the boat does come with a canvas cover, some users report that additional upgrades (such as a more substantial bimini or full enclosure) may be necessary for optimal weather protection.

Weight: The 240 Sundancer can be on the heavier side, which may impact trailering and fuel economy compared to lighter options. ### Summary The 1996 Sea Ray 240 Sundancer is an appealing choice for boating enthusiasts looking for a blend of performance, comfort, and classic style. While it has some age-related considerations and space limitations, its solid design and versatile features make it a popular option for weekend escapades on the water.
